B7 rs4 in isolation still looks fresh, powerful and prestigious. Still beautiful feeling to sit in buckets and hold the thick rimmed wheel. But when parked to newer stuff, even an E92 M3, unfortunately it sometimes looks dated. The cars I fancy will hopefully be affordable when I'm ready for a change in a yr or two and be around 30-35k and I want a 2 door coupe.
I seem to have always loved Porsches and thus fancy a 997.1 turbo WITH aerokit. But it might look outdated come buying time as did the 996 turbo ( and I ended up settling for rs4 4 yrs ago). The only downside to porsche might be the sound. There was a gorgeous black 997.1 turbo with aerokit and unique interior for sale at CCG Harrogate recently for £42k exactly how I like. Was tempted. Luckily it sold b4 I sold my kids to finance it.
An r8 v8 is a possibility ( but very unpractical) and no significant performance gain but surprisingly feels faster than b7rs4.
Very sexy gorgeous head turning shape vs porsche, but don't love it like a porsche, so I might stil hanker after a porsche.
A gtr will also be within range in a yr but need to do more research on it plus won't give prestige image. Reckon ride is well uncomfortable, steering wheel feel not as nice cos bigger and thinner maybe. Sound? Surely litchfields can look after them cost effectively.
An rs5 wil be a contender but that shape has been around a while now. Do fancy the convertible more. Do fancy the s tronic. Wish performance was better. Wish it wasn't so bulky n heavy looking. I think I'm forcing myself to fancy them.
I might even hang on for a few yrs for a M4 or c class amg if they make a 4 wheel drive version.
I have even contemplated a AM V8 vantage. But it would need to be the 4.7lt, and that costs a lot more vs the slow 4.3lt, and even then it's stil slow ish. But gorgeous car to look at and clean.
My kids are grown up and all will have their own cars soon so I can getaway with porsche and r8. But would stil hav a focus/golf diesel runaround.
I swear thinking about my next car consumes a lot of my brain power n time. It's ridiculous and too early for me to look at autotrader daily at Porsches and r8s etc. The joys of being a petrol head.
Wish I could just settle for a fast diesel. But no I have to have something special. A 3.0 tdi Quattro A5 s line in white with anthracite wheels would be an ideal all rounder but it just ain't a special performance car to feel proud of.
